Join us for an inspiring reading and conversation with Paul Chaat Smith, renowned Comanche author, essayist, curator and activist and Candice Hopkins, curator of Indian Theater: Native Performance, Art, and Self-Determination since 1969. Together, they will explore the lasting influence of Indian activism and its impact on contemporary Native art, politics, and culture, and examine how artistic practice, scholarship, and advocacy remain essential tools for resistance, renewal, and self-determination. Smith’s book Like a Hurricane: The Indian Movement from Alcatraz to Wounded Knee (1996, with Robert Warrior), remains one of the most singular texts on the formative era of Native activism in the United States.
